SINA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

122 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Sina Corp (SINA)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$1.69B — up 66% from $1.02B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 29 funds opened new SINA posit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 28 added to existing stakes and 48 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fosun International, adding an estimated $148M. The largest seller was BlackRock Advisors, cutting an estimated $57.8M.
